I recently bought an acer swift 3 (SF314-41) and i really enjoy this device but after a month of use while browsing Youtube, when I click on a video, my browser (Brave) would suddenly ask a permission to download a file named "watch.html" and no matter how much I try I could not watch any videos. But what more to me is that right after that happens, my keyboard partially stops working as some keys (volume, brightness, capslock, windows, sleep etc) still work but I could not type . So whenever this happens I restart my laptop, and it goes back to normal but its happening more often. Can I fix this through software or should I go to a repair center?     I'm concerned about the 'watch.html' message, that could be a symptom of a badly formatted web page, of your browser not handling some mime types or a virus. What are you running for an antivirus? Do you see anything like that when using a more popular browser? I know Apple has a "watch-html" mime type to deal with Apple Watch items, but the browser should be ignoring them if it's not running on an Apple watch.
    Now, for the keyboard... Is there a chance you're accidentally hitting the NumLk key? That changes the behavior of many of the keys.

    With the keyboard on my Switch 7 it occasionally gets into a mode that's neither fish nor fowl. Those keys either don't work or place nonsense characters. When I press the NumLk it then switches me to numeric keypad and I press it a second time it takes me to normal. I don't know what causes it, just that it happens once in a while. It's like there's a third state the keyboard can be in... I believe that state is similar to the numeric keypad on a full qwerty keyboard, when it gives the cursor keys and page up, down, home and end for those presses.
